Human-Agent Collaborative Paper-to-Page Crafting for Under $0.1
Qianli Ma, Siyu Wang, Yilin Chen, Yinhao Tang, Yixiang Yang, Chang Guo, Bingjie Gao, Zhening Xing, Yanan Sun, Zhipeng Zhang

TL;DR
This paper introduces AutoPage, a collaborative multi-agent system that automates the creation of research project webpages from papers, ensuring quality and efficiency with human oversight and verification, all at a low cost.
Contribution
It presents AutoPage, a hierarchical, multi-agent framework for paper-to-page creation, and PageBench, a new benchmark for evaluating such systems.
Findings
AutoPage generates high-quality, visually appealing pages.
The system operates efficiently in under 15 minutes.
Cost of production is less than $0.1 per page.
Abstract
In the quest for scientific progress, communicating research is as vital as the discovery itself. Yet, researchers are often sidetracked by the manual, repetitive chore of building project webpages to make their dense papers accessible. While automation has tackled static slides and posters, the dynamic, interactive nature of webpages has remained an unaddressed challenge. To bridge this gap, we reframe the problem, arguing that the solution lies not in a single command, but in a collaborative, hierarchical process. We introduce , a novel multi-agent system that embodies this philosophy. AutoPage deconstructs paper-to-page creation into a coarse-to-fine pipeline from narrative planning to multimodal content generation and interactive rendering.
